xref: /reactos/base/shell/explorer/explorer.rc (revision 09dde2cf)
1#include <windef.h>
2#include <winuser.h>
3
4#include "resource.h"
5
6#define REACTOS_STR_FILE_DESCRIPTION  "ReactOS Explorer"
7#define REACTOS_STR_INTERNAL_NAME     "explorer"
8#define REACTOS_STR_ORIGINAL_FILENAME "explorer.exe"
9#include <reactos/version.rc>
10
11LANGUAGE LANG_ENGLISH, SUBLANG_ENGLISH_US
12
13/*******************************************************************************\
14|*                               Icon Resources                                *|
15\*******************************************************************************/
16
17IDI_MAIN            ICON "res/ico/100.ico"
18IDI_CABINET         ICON "res/ico/101.ico"
19IDI_PRINTER         ICON "res/ico/102.ico"
20IDI_DESKTOP         ICON "res/ico/103.ico"
21IDI_PRINTER_PROBLEM ICON "res/ico/104.ico"
22IDI_STARTMENU       ICON "res/ico/107.ico"
23IDI_RECYCLEBIN      ICON "res/ico/108.ico"
24IDI_SHOWINFO        ICON "res/ico/109.ico"
25IDI_SHOWALERT       ICON "res/ico/110.ico"
26IDI_SHOWERROR       ICON "res/ico/111.ico"
27IDI_COMPUTER        ICON "res/ico/205.ico"
28IDI_ARROWLEFT       ICON "res/ico/250.ico"
29IDI_ARROWRIGHT      ICON "res/ico/251.ico"
30IDI_FOLDER          ICON "res/ico/252.ico"
31IDI_INTERNET        ICON "res/ico/253.ico"
32IDI_MAIL            ICON "res/ico/254.ico"
33IDI_MAILSMALL       ICON "res/ico/256.ico"
34IDI_STARTMENU2      ICON "res/ico/257.ico"
35
36
37/*******************************************************************************\
38|*                               Bitmap Resources                              *|
39\*******************************************************************************/
40
41IDB_START                           BITMAP "res/bmp/143.bmp"
42IDB_TASKBARPROP_AUTOHIDE            BITMAP "res/bmp/145.bmp"
43IDB_TASKBARPROP_LOCK_GROUP_QL       BITMAP "res/bmp/146.bmp"
44IDB_TASKBARPROP_NOLOCK_GROUP_QL     BITMAP "res/bmp/147.bmp"
45IDB_TASKBARPROP_LOCK_NOGROUP_QL     BITMAP "res/bmp/148.bmp"
46IDB_TASKBARPROP_NOLOCK_NOGROUP_QL   BITMAP "res/bmp/149.bmp"
47IDB_TASKBARPROP_LOCK_GROUP_NOQL     BITMAP "res/bmp/150.bmp"
48IDB_TASKBARPROP_NOLOCK_GROUP_NOQL   BITMAP "res/bmp/151.bmp"
49IDB_TASKBARPROP_LOCK_NOGROUP_NOQL   BITMAP "res/bmp/152.bmp"
50IDB_TASKBARPROP_NOLOCK_NOGROUP_NOQL BITMAP "res/bmp/153.bmp"
51IDB_SYSTRAYPROP_SHOW_SECONDS        BITMAP "res/bmp/154.bmp"
52IDB_SYSTRAYPROP_HIDE_SECONDS        BITMAP "res/bmp/155.bmp"
53IDB_STARTMENU                       BITMAP "res/bmp/158.bmp"
54IDB_STARTPREVIEW                    BITMAP "res/bmp/170.bmp"
55IDB_STARTPREVIEW_CLASSIC            BITMAP "res/bmp/171.bmp"
56IDB_SYSTRAYPROP_HIDE_CLOCK          BITMAP "res/bmp/180.bmp"
57IDB_SYSTRAYPROP_HIDE_NOCLOCK        BITMAP "res/bmp/181.bmp"
58IDB_SYSTRAYPROP_SHOW_CLOCK          BITMAP "res/bmp/182.bmp"
59IDB_SYSTRAYPROP_SHOW_NOCLOCK        BITMAP "res/bmp/183.bmp"
60
61CREATEPROCESS_MANIFEST_RESOURCE_ID RT_MANIFEST "explorer.exe.manifest"
62
63STRINGTABLE
64BEGIN
65    //IDS_HELP_COMMAND "helpctr.exe>-FromStartHelp"
66    IDS_HELP_COMMAND "https://reactos.org/"
67END
68
69IDA_TASKBAR  ACCELERATORS
70BEGIN
71    "s", IDMA_START, ALT
72    VK_F6, IDMA_CYCLE_FOCUS, VIRTKEY
73    VK_TAB, IDMA_CYCLE_FOCUS, VIRTKEY
74    VK_TAB, IDMA_CYCLE_FOCUS, VIRTKEY, CONTROL
75    VK_TAB, IDMA_CYCLE_FOCUS, VIRTKEY, SHIFT
76    VK_TAB, IDMA_CYCLE_FOCUS, VIRTKEY, CONTROL, SHIFT
77    VK_F3, IDMA_SEARCH, VIRTKEY
78    //VK_F5, 41061, VIRTKEY
79    VK_RETURN, IDM_TASKBARANDSTARTMENU, VIRTKEY, ALT
80    "Z", IDMA_RESTORE_OPEN, VIRTKEY, CONTROL
81    "M", IDMA_MINIMIZE_ALL, VIRTKEY, ALT
82END
83
84/*******************************************************************************\
85|*                         Language dependent Resources                        *|
86\*******************************************************************************/
87
88/* UTF-8 */
89#pragma code_page(65001)
90
91#ifdef LANGUAGE_BG_BG
92    #include "lang/bg-BG.rc"
93#endif
94#ifdef LANGUAGE_CS_CZ
95    #include "lang/cs-CZ.rc"
96#endif
97#ifdef LANGUAGE_DE_DE
98    #include "lang/de-DE.rc"
99#endif
100#ifdef LANGUAGE_EN_US
101    #include "lang/en-US.rc"
102#endif
103#ifdef LANGUAGE_ES_ES
104    #include "lang/es-ES.rc"
105#endif
106#ifdef LANGUAGE_ET_EE
107    #include "lang/et-EE.rc"
108#endif
109#ifdef LANGUAGE_EU_ES
110    #include "lang/eu-ES.rc"
111#endif
112#ifdef LANGUAGE_FI_FI
113    #include "lang/fi-FI.rc"
114#endif
115#ifdef LANGUAGE_FR_FR
116    #include "lang/fr-FR.rc"
117#endif
118#ifdef LANGUAGE_HE_IL
119    #include "lang/he-IL.rc"
120#endif
121#ifdef LANGUAGE_HI_IN
122    #include "lang/hi-IN.rc"
123#endif
124#ifdef LANGUAGE_HU_HU
125    #include "lang/hu-HU.rc"
126#endif
127#ifdef LANGUAGE_ID_ID
128    #include "lang/id-ID.rc"
129#endif
130#ifdef LANGUAGE_IT_IT
131    #include "lang/it-IT.rc"
132#endif
133#ifdef LANGUAGE_JA_JP
134    #include "lang/ja-JP.rc"
135#endif
136#ifdef LANGUAGE_KO_KR
137    #include "lang/ko-KR.rc"
138#endif
139#ifdef LANGUAGE_LT_LT
140    #include "lang/lt-LT.rc"
141#endif
142#ifdef LANGUAGE_MS_MY
143    #include "lang/ms-MY.rc"
144#endif
145#ifdef LANGUAGE_NL_NL
146    #include "lang/nl-NL.rc"
147#endif
148#ifdef LANGUAGE_NB_NO
149    #include "lang/no-NO.rc"
150#endif
151#ifdef LANGUAGE_PL_PL
152    #include "lang/pl-PL.rc"
153#endif
154#ifdef LANGUAGE_RO_RO
155    #include "lang/ro-RO.rc"
156#endif
157#ifdef LANGUAGE_PT_BR
158    #include "lang/pt-BR.rc"
159#endif
160#ifdef LANGUAGE_PT_PT
161    #include "lang/pt-PT.rc"
162#endif
163#ifdef LANGUAGE_RU_RU
164    #include "lang/ru-RU.rc"
165#endif
166#ifdef LANGUAGE_SK_SK
167    #include "lang/sk-SK.rc"
168#endif
169#ifdef LANGUAGE_SQ_AL
170    #include "lang/sq-AL.rc"
171#endif
172#ifdef LANGUAGE_TR_TR
173    #include "lang/tr-TR.rc"
174#endif
175#ifdef LANGUAGE_UK_UA
176    #include "lang/uk-UA.rc"
177#endif
178#ifdef LANGUAGE_ZH_CN
179    #include "lang/zh-CN.rc"
180#endif
181#ifdef LANGUAGE_ZH_HK
182    #include "lang/zh-HK.rc"
183#endif
184#ifdef LANGUAGE_ZH_TW
185    #include "lang/zh-TW.rc"
186#endif
187